The culture of meeting up at coffeehouses goes back hundreds of years. These were places where poets, merchants, and revolutionaries would gather to engage with the big ideas of their day. The unique culture of Viennese coffeehouses is today considered a UNESCO Intangible Cultural Heritage.
Our mission is to recreate a part of that special atmosphere in our own small way.
A Coffeehouse Conference is a gathering of ~35 curious people that have many hobbies. It is a half-day prepared program consisting of short prepared talks, discussion groups, interactive sharing, and an afterparty.
Every iteration is a bit different! The common thread is plenty of chances to have small group discussions on big topics.
